We envision a network of vibrant, attractive community gardens and portable mini-farms curbside to promote healthy living and enhance well-being across all neighborhoods. Rolling Roots brings urban agriculture directly to the people.
As a result of systemic decisions and failures, fresh vegetables are scarce in certain urban areas. Additionally, finding suitable land for urban agriculture is challenging in these regions. Community gardens offer a potential solution to alleviate food injustice, but they are often located far from residential areas or face threats from development. Furthermore, when community gardens are established, they frequently lack accessibility for people with disabilities or physical limitations. Portable mini-farms can serve as an alternative to create more access to fresh produce in these underserved areas.
Rolling Roots' mission is to provide neighborhoods with portable mini-farms that serve as community gardens for soil-based growing, fostering healthier living and nurturing multi-generational community building. Urban agriculture offers opportunities for neighbors of all ages, experiences, and abilities to come together, promoting better nutrition, strengthening community ties, and taking action against climate change.
Community gardens and urban agriculture initiatives are vital because they foster community, promote food sovereignty, and provide opportunities for people to adopt healthier and more nutritious lifestyles.
We envision a world where hyper-local, micro-scale community farming, including portable mini-farms, is possible everywhere, granting communities access to fresh and nutritious vegetables.
Our rolling raised growing beds and portable greenhouse, designed using circular design principles, will facilitate curbside growing, composting, public art, skill building, and multigenerational knowledge sharing.
We are repurposing and modifying old shipping containers and creating rolling beds with steel scraps and discarded wooden pallets. These sustainable design elements are fundamental aspects of our urban agriculture project.
